文件导入记录

This commit is contained in:
wuchunlei
2025-12-15 15:57:44 +08:00
parent ef3b984485
commit d91759e778
4 changed files with 112 additions and 0 deletions

View File

@@ -0,0 +1,18 @@
package com.zmzm.finance.common.dao;
import com.baomidou.mybatisplus.core.mapper.BaseMapper;
import com.zmzm.finance.common.entity.Import;
import org.apache.ibatis.annotations.Mapper;
/**
* <p>
* 导入文件表 Mapper 接口
* </p>
*
* @author baomidou
* @since 2025-12-15
*/
@Mapper
public interface ImportMapper extends BaseMapper<Import> {
}

View File

@@ -0,0 +1,58 @@
package com.zmzm.finance.common.entity;
import com.baomidou.mybatisplus.annotation.IdType;
import com.baomidou.mybatisplus.annotation.TableId;
import lombok.Getter;
import lombok.Setter;
import lombok.ToString;
import java.io.Serializable;
/**
* <p>
* 导入文件表
* </p>
*
* @author baomidou
* @since 2025-12-15
*/
@Getter
@Setter
@ToString
public class Import implements Serializable {
private static final long serialVersionUID = 1L;
@TableId(value = "id", type = IdType.AUTO)
private Integer id;
/**
* 年份
*/
private Integer year;
/**
* 月份
*/
private Integer month;
/**
* 微信文件
*/
private String wechatFile;
/**
* 支付宝文件
*/
private String alipayFile;
/**
* 银行文件
*/
private String bankFile;
/**
* 状态
*/
private Byte state;
}

View File

@@ -0,0 +1,16 @@
package com.zmzm.finance.common.service;
import com.zmzm.finance.common.entity.Import;
import com.baomidou.mybatisplus.extension.service.IService;
/**
* <p>
* 导入文件表 服务类
* </p>
*
* @author baomidou
* @since 2025-12-15
*/
public interface IImportService extends IService<Import> {
}

View File

@@ -0,0 +1,20 @@
package com.zmzm.finance.common.service.impl;
import com.zmzm.finance.common.entity.Import;
import com.zmzm.finance.common.dao.ImportMapper;
import com.zmzm.finance.common.service.IImportService;
import com.baomidou.mybatisplus.extension.service.impl.ServiceImpl;
import org.springframework.stereotype.Service;
/**
* <p>
* 导入文件表 服务实现类
* </p>
*
* @author baomidou
* @since 2025-12-15
*/
@Service
public class ImportServiceImpl extends ServiceImpl<ImportMapper, Import> implements IImportService {
}